Linux Outlaws Merchandise Is Here!

Submitted by Fab on December 10, 2007 - 19:46.

As I had promised earlier and was requested by several listeners, I’ve come up with some designs for merchandise for the show. Several shirts for both men and women and a Linux Outlaws themed mug can now be purchased at our new store at Cafépress. I encourage you to go over there and check them out. We will make exactly $2 on every item sold through the store and I will use these proceeds only to pay for hosting and bandwith fees and hardware for the show. That is a reasonable arrangement, I think.

I have ordered samples of the items and will get back to you here on the blog about the quality once they arrive. I have ordered stuff from Cafépress previously, though, and both the items themselves as well as the print job have always been very high quality. In my experience, they are the best at this kind of thing. Nonetheless, I am pursuing alternative vendors, especially for us Europeans. If you have any ideas on this or if you would like additional products in the store, please let me know via the contact form. I would also really enjoy pictures of listeners with our products, so if you order some, feel free to send me shots of the gear in action. I really hope you enjoy these as much as I will!

Your Hosts

Fabian Scherschel is a university student from Bonn, Germany who works part-time as tech support for a large ISP and otherwise spends his time hacking stuff, listening to rock music or watching Firefly. He is currently running Ubuntu Hardy on his main system.

Dan Lynch is a programmer, musician and full-time layabout from Merseyside, UK. He used to work for the NHS as a .NET developer before turning his back on the Dark Side to become an open source enthusiast. He has been commited to the open source ethos ever since. Dan is currently distro hopping for the good of the podcast.
